Abstract
An inner combustion type methane incineration torch comprises a base, and a torch cylinder arranged on the base. The top end of the torch cylinder is opened, and a top cap is arranged above the top end and fixed to the torch cylinder through a support. The distance between the top cap and the torch cylinder ranges from 40 cm to 60 cm. The torch cylinder comprises an inner-layer cylinder and an outer-layer cylinder which are arranged in a spaced manner. The inner diameter of the inner-layer cylinder is 3/4 that of the outer-layer cylinder. The inner-layer cylinder comprises a straight cylinder part and a conical part. The tail end of the conical part is connected with a flame nozzle connected with an air inlet pipe. The top end of the flame nozzle is connected with a flame stabilizer. The flame stabilizer comprises an inner-layer conical cylinder and an outer-layer conical cylinder which are concentrically arranged. The top end of the outer-layer conical cylinder is covered. Fire penetrating holes are formed in the surface of the inner-layer conical cylinder and the surface of the outer-layer conical cylinder. The diameter of the fire penetrating holes of the inner-layer conical cylinder is 1/2 that of the fire penetrating holes of the outer-layer conical cylinder. The flame nozzle is connected with a surrounding ignition system. The part, close to the bottom end, of the outer-layer cylinder is connected with an air blower through a pipeline. Ventilation ports are formed in the upper end and the lower end of the straight cylinder part of the inner-layer cylinder.
Description
Technical field
The present invention relates to a kind of combustible gas combustion device, be specifically related to the internal-combustion biogas incineration torch that a kind of aerator is combustion-supporting.
Background technology
Tail gas and biogas oxidative treatment device are relatively simple at present, the adequacy of harmful gas burning does not reaches requirement, perfect processing equipment is typically invested higher, past uses the processing equipment of countries in Europe in a large number, general enterprises particularly medium-sized and small enterprises use simple processing means at a low price substantially, and harmful gas burning is the most insufficient, are therefore badly in need of manufacturing and designing a kind of reasonable in design, biogas, the Litter such as tail gas burns sufficient processing means.
Although existing incineration torch can solve above-mentioned technical problem, but it yet suffers from the insufficient problem with flame instability of biogas combustion, and efficiency of combustion haves much room for improvement.
Summary of the invention
The present invention is directed to the deficiencies in the prior art, it is provided that a kind of biogas combustion is abundant, the internal-combustion biogas incineration torch that combustion-supporting effect is good.

As preferably, being provided with cellular combustion tube in the middle part of the vertical tube part of inner barrel, combustion tube is provided above V-type deflector.
As preferably, ignition system includes the ignitor being arranged on inner barrel tapered portion sidewall and is arranged at the high-voltage ignition transformer above ignitor.
As preferably, air inlet pipe is provided with pressure monitor and electrodynamic valve.
The method have the benefit that the flameholder uniform air distribution of loop design, lighting rate is high.Inner/outer tube design makes biogas have independent burning space, safer.The upper and lower vent design of inner core ensure that the circulation of combustion air, and the burning of more conventional mono-tube design is the most abundant.
